Naman :

A similar approach as @roookeee already posted with but maybe slightly more concise would be to store the mappings using mapping functions declared as :

Function<String, Integer> extractEmployeeId = empId -> Integer.valueOf(empId.split("-")[2]);
Function<String, BigInteger> extractDate = empId -> new BigInteger(empId.split("-")[1]);

then proceed with mapping as:

Map<Integer, BigInteger> acceptedDetailMapping = Arrays.stream(acceptedDetails)
        .collect(Collectors.toMap(a -> extractEmployeeId.apply(a.getId()),
                a -> extractDate.apply(a.getId())));

Map<Integer, BigInteger> rejectedDetailMapping = Arrays.stream(rejectedDetails)
        .collect(Collectors.toMap(a -> extractEmployeeId.apply(a.getAd().getId()),
                a -> extractDate.apply(a.getAd().getId())));

Hereafter you can also access the date of acceptance or rejection corresponding to the employeeId of the employee as well.
